We have an enticing Production Supervisor position awaiting you at the iconic KCGM Superpit that boasts a +10-year mine life. Promising a long term and fulfilling future, your journey begins efficiently directing and monitoring Loading and Ancillary equipment activities, at our Open Pit Mine. This Residential Role is on a Lifestyle/Family Friendly Even Time Roster - 7 days on, 7 days off, 7 nights on and 7 days off.

To thrive in this role, you'll need:
Qualifications: Current Unencumbered Western Australian "C" Class Manual Drivers Licence, WHS Statutory Certificate (S26)
Experience:
Essential: A minimum of five (5) years' experience including operation of machinery in an open pit mine or quarry. Including a minimum of two (2) years in a leading hand role in a similar sized operation and experience in performance management of team members enhancing team self-esteem with the ability to coach, mentor and influence others through the ability to effectively lead yourself first. You must have good computer literacy with ability to use integrated management systems, spreadsheet applications and word processing software. Exposure to a range of workplace safety systems and hands on leadership and supervisory training
Preferred: Conflict Management Training, current Quarry Managers Certificate and a current Unencumbered Western Australian "MR" Class Drivers Licence
